Originally, Eva wanted to make things difficult for Violet, but in the end she was the one who wound up furious. After the family finished breakfast, everyone went back to their own quarters.

Those who had work went to work, those who had school went to school.

Little aunt Aurora’s place wasn’t far from Violet’s, and since they were the main branch, the old master had assigned them the best courtyard in the old residence.

The four of them—uncle, sister-in-law, and little aunt—walked back toward their own quarters chatting and laughing. Aurora was young and spoke fast, blurting things out.

She held onto Violet’s arm and said angrily, "Sis, if it were me just now, I’d have straight up flung that cup of tea away and let’s see where their second branch would put their faces!"

Violet had a gentle temperament; back at her own parents’ home she was never the competitive type, and she got along well with her two sisters-in-law. Hearing the little aunt talk like this, she smiled and said,

"How could I do that? She’s still an elder, after all."

"You treat her like an elder, but she doesn’t see herself that way. If Second Mom really considered herself an elder, she wouldn’t have deliberately made things hard for you.

And she’s putting on an act with this ’high blood pressure’ business, saying she’s dizzy. Hmph, why doesn’t she just fall down dead on the spot!"

Because of the struggle for the Family Head position, the two branches had become enemies. Her "own" son hadn’t managed to become Family Head, and Eva had never gotten over it.

"Aurora, don’t talk nonsense!" Hearing his little sister curse Second Mom, Daxton, who had been silent, finally spoke, frowning his handsome brows and scolding her sternly.

He was her own older brother, the one who’d grown up with her. Even now that he was the Family Head, Aurora wasn’t afraid of him. She immediately lifted her chin in defiance and said, "I am talking nonsense! If I were the Matriarch, I’d have kicked them out long ago!"

"Aurora, if you keep talking nonsense, be careful Grandpa hears and throws you out!"

Joseph chimed in with a laugh. In the Lancaster Family, the Matriarch position had always been passed on to the eldest grandson’s wife, and here his little sister was saying if she were Matriarch... If the old master heard that, he’d probably give her a fierce scolding.

"Hmph! If you don’t go tattle to Grandpa, how would he know I’m talking nonsense?" Aurora said it as if it were only right and proper. As the only girl in the family, she’d been spoiled rotten by her two brothers.

Joseph shot a glance at Violet, a mischievous gleam flashing in the phoenix eyes of the young man.

"Aurora, Big Sis is the Matriarch now. Aren’t you afraid she’ll overthink it if you talk like that?"

Violet...

She looked left and right at this brother-sister pair. How had their conversation ended up dragging her in?

"You two are joking around as brother and sister—what’s that got to do with me?"

"In the Lancaster Family, only the Family Head’s wife can take over as Matriarch."

Daxton smiled as he explained, which only made Violet even more confused.

"So why would I overthink anything?" Her husband was the Family Head, so of course she was the Matriarch.

Seeing Violet’s baffled expression, the three siblings exchanged a look as if they’d agreed in advance, then all laughed and dropped the subject.

Aurora was a chatterbox and quickly pulled up a new topic.

"Second Brother, you really are smart. You didn’t see it, but when you snatched that cup of tea out of Sis’s hands, Second Mom’s face went green."

Joseph sneaked a look at his big brother Daxton, then scratched his head and pretended to be clueless. "Really? I was too thirsty at the time, didn’t notice."

Aurora...

"Second Brother, so you didn’t do it on purpose!"

"Aurora, what are you saying Second Brother did on purpose?"

Joseph kept playing dumb. When he’d walked into the courtyard, he’d seen his sister-in-law kneeling in front of Eva, holding a cup of tea high above her head, while the latter pretended not to see it. In a fit of pique, he’d acted like he didn’t know it was a cup of respect tea and just drank it.

After all, he was still young, and the family never really knew what to do with him.

"So boring! I thought Second Brother was deliberately helping Sis out of a tight spot." Aurora complained in annoyance. Daxton had been walking alongside the three of them the whole time, neither joining in nor stopping them, but in his heart he knew perfectly well what had really happened.
